Removing truncation + character counts
Categories
(Firefox :: New Tab Page, defect, P1)
Tracking
()
People
(Reporter: gsuntop, Assigned: gsuntop)
References
Details
(Keywords: github-merged)
Attachments
(2 files, 1 obsolete file)
(deleted),
text/x-github-pull-request
|
lizzard
:
approval-mozilla-beta+
|
Details |
(deleted),
text/x-phabricator-request
|
Details |
Enforce new character counts:
Based on a conversation with Wolasi and Nick, we've decided to keep line clamping but remove truncation and character counts.
Assignee | ||
Updated•6 years ago
|
Comment 1•6 years ago
|
||
Updated•6 years ago
|
Comment 2•6 years ago
|
||
[Tracking Requested - why for this release]: uplift will be requested for Pocket + New Tab experiments
Assignee | ||
Updated•6 years ago
|
Assignee | ||
Comment 3•6 years ago
|
||
Commit pushed to master at https://github.com/mozilla/activity-stream
https://github.com/mozilla/activity-stream/commit/78f5cee77fa8eabce6062d5be9cfc5d98594820c
removing truncation (#4751)
Assignee | ||
Updated•6 years ago
|
Comment 4•6 years ago
|
||
Assignee | ||
Comment 5•6 years ago
|
||
Updated•6 years ago
|
Assignee | ||
Comment 6•6 years ago
|
||
Comment on attachment 9040508 [details]
Link to GitHub pull-request: https://github.com/mozilla/activity-stream/pull/4751
Beta/Release Uplift Approval Request
Feature/Bug causing the regression
User impact if declined
Text may truncate in unexpected ways, showing ellipses in some instances.
Is this code covered by automated tests?
No
Has the fix been verified in Nightly?
Yes
Needs manual test from QE?
Yes
If yes, steps to reproduce
- Open
about:config
- Change
browser.newtabpage.activity-stream.discoverystream.config
to{"enabled":true,"show_spocs":true,"layout_endpoint":"https://getpocket.com/v3/newtab/layout?version=1&consumer_key=40249-e88c401e1b1f2242d9e441c4&layout_variant=dev-test-all"}
- Open a new tab
- Confirm that no ellipses are visible in text
List of other uplifts needed
None
Risk to taking this patch
Low
Why is the change risky/not risky? (and alternatives if risky)
Function for truncation is being removed and all references are also being removed. Code is being simplified.
String changes made/needed
Updated•6 years ago
|
Comment 7•6 years ago
|
||
Hello,
I have reproduced this issue with 67.0a1(BuildID:20190131214909)on Windows 10x64
Ellipses are no longer present latest FF Nightly (BuildID:20190212095015)
Disregard the NI Request.
Updated•6 years ago
|
Assignee | ||
Comment 8•6 years ago
|
||
Updated•6 years ago
|
Comment 11•6 years ago
|
||
The uplift request should have been on a phabricator attachment instead of the github PR. I'm not sure which phabricator attachment is wanted and which is obsolete, but both don't have a r+.
Comment 12•6 years ago
|
||
No Phabricator patch has an r+ - blocked by this.
Updated•6 years ago
|
Assignee | ||
Comment 13•6 years ago
|
||
Kate and/or Ed will be picking up the Phabricator patch.
Comment 14•6 years ago
|
||
The patch is updated and reviewed
Ah, I wondered why I couldn't see it in Phabricator. Thanks!
Comment 16•6 years ago
|
||
I just updated the patch again, this is actually also dependent on Bug 1520258.
Comment 17•6 years ago
|
||
bugherder uplift |
Comment 18•6 years ago
|
||
I have re-verified this issue again in the 66.0b8(BuildID: 20190214102000 Build from taskcluster) on Win 10x64. Ubuntu 16.04 and macOS 10.12. Confirming this as verified fixed.
Updated•6 years ago
|
Updated•5 years ago
|
Description
•